Technology Standard 1.3 - Level 7
When a system is not working properly, demonstrate an understanding of hardware, software and connectivity problem solving processes
Standard in Kid Friendly Language
When something goes wrong with the computer, students should either fix it or know how to find troubleshooting strategies for fixing it.
Standard Unwrapped
KNOW
- What the following vocabulary means:
- Troubleshooting
- Frozen (as it relates to a computer)
- "Spinning Beachball of Death" (thank you Meg Cabot for the awesome description)
- Difference between file and folder
- How to organize a student folder
ABLE TO DO
- Explain and demonstrate the force quit procedure for dealing with a frozen program
- Create a list of 5 troubleshooting strategies that is a process one would use to fix a problem from easiest to hardest
- Devise a file management strategy for a student folder and implement it
